'Astra' first look unveiled on Big B's 74th birthday

Disney Channel and Graphic India on Tuesday -- Amitabh Bachchan's 74th birthday -- released the first look of upcoming superhero series "Astra Force", which features the megastar as an animated mythical hero, Astra the Immortal.
 
The first look tells the story behind Astra and how he meets the two eight-year-old twins, Neal and Tara as they combine forces to save the universe from a new wave of giant monsters and super villains determined to rule the galaxy.
 
Amitabh has also lent his voice to the series, which has earlier been described as a funny and fast paced, action-adventure entertainer.
 
The "Pink" star, who was born on October 11, 1942, has been a pivotal part of the Indian entertainment industry for over four decades.
 
Big B, who married actress Jaya Bhaduri, has two children -- daughter Shweta and son Abhishek, and three grandchildren -- Navya Naveli, Agastya and Aaradhya.
